Você realmente gostaria de se lançar no mundo da programação de apps para Android e iOS / iPadOS, a fim de transformar suas ideias em projetos concretos, mas não tem conhecimento sobre isso e, acima de tudo, não sabe qual software usar para fazer isso? Não se preocupe, posso ajudá-lo nisso.

Se você me permitir um pouco do seu precioso tempo livre, na verdade, posso mostrar-lhe quais, na minha humilde opinião, representam o melhor programas para criar aplicativos atualmente presente na praça. Eles estão disponíveis no Windows e no macOS e você pode usá-los para criar aplicativos para Android e iOS / iPadOS.

Antes de prosseguir, entretanto, você necessariamente terá que aprofundar seriamente seu conhecimento de linguagens de programação, como explicarei em detalhes posteriormente. Dito isso, não vamos nos perder em mais tagarelice e vamos nos ocupar. Boa leitura e boa sorte em sua futura carreira como desenvolvedor.

como começar a programar, como criar um programa, como aprender Java e como programar em Java. Você pode encontrar outras informações úteis fazendo pesquisas no Google, visitando sites especializados no assunto, como é o caso de HTML.it.

Depois de aprender as linguagens de programação, você pode usá-las para o desenvolvimento de seus aplicativos, aproveitando Programas usados ​​para esse propósito, como os que irei falar com você neste tutorial. Os programas em questão, no entanto, deve ser especificado, dividem-se em duas categorias distintas: existem SDK e a soluções comerciais independentes.

O SDK (sigla para Software Development Kit), são disponibilizados diretamente pelos desenvolvedores do sistema operacional (Google no caso do Android e Apple no caso do iOS / iPadOS) e permitem que você aproveite ao máximo a plataforma de referência, oferecendo gerenciamento detalhado. Além disso, permitem realizar vários testes.

Já os programas independentes são lançados por empresas terceirizadas e oferecem a possibilidade de desenvolver aplicativos em um ambiente integrado. Normalmente são bastante simples de usar e permitem criar um projeto compatível com várias plataformas, com base na licença detida.

criar aplicativo destinado ao sistema de "robô verde", Android Studio detém o recorde. Na verdade, é a ferramenta fornecida diretamente pelo Google, que é gratuita e compatível com Windows, macOS, Linux e ChromeOS.

Para baixar o programa em seu computador, acesse seu site e clique no botão Baixe o Android Studio localizado no centro da página. Em seguida, marque a caixa Eu li e concordo com os termos e condições acima, encontrado no formulário que é mostrado a você e clique no botão azul colocado na parte inferior.

Quando o download for concluído, se você estiver usando janelas, abra o arquivo .exe obtido e, na janela que lhe é mostrada na tela, clique nos botões sim, Próximo (três vezes consecutivas) e Instalar. Em seguida, pressione o botão mais uma vez Próximo e conclua a configuração clicando no botão Terminar.

Se você estiver usando Mac OSEm vez disso, abra o pacote .dmg obtido e arraste oícone do estúdio android na pasta Formulários do Mac, clique com o botão direito sobre ele e selecione o item Você abre no menu de contexto. Em seguida, clique no botão Você abre na janela que aparece na tela, a fim de iniciar o programa vai contornar as limitações desejadas pela Apple contra aplicativos de desenvolvedores não certificados (operação que deve ser realizada apenas na primeira inicialização).

Assim que a janela principal do Android Studio aparecer, independentemente do sistema operacional usado, clique nos botões OK, Próximo (três vezes consecutivas) e Terminare, em seguida, aguarde o download dos componentes iniciar e concluir para fazer o programa funcionar.

Inicie, portanto, a criação de um novo projeto selecionando a opção Inicie um novo projeto Android Studio e escolhendo o módulo você quer começar. Agora, atribua um primeiro nome para o aplicativo que você pretende desenvolver, selecione o versão do SDK para usar, clique no botão Próximo, indica qual dos bases predefinidas você está interessado, configure os valores (se você não tem necessidades especiais, você também pode deixar os padrões) e pressione o botão Terminar.

Posteriormente, você se encontrará diante do editor do programa, que parece estar estruturado da seguinte forma: à esquerda está a estrutura com os elementos que compõem o projeto, à direita a área de inserção do código e na topo existe a barra de menu e botões para inserir objetos e realizar outras operações.

Quando você julgar apropriado, você pode salvar o projeto de aplicativo que desenvolveu clicando no menu Arquivo no canto superior esquerdo e selecionando o item apropriado do último. Para obter mais informações, você pode consultar o guia do usuário do Android Studio disponibilizado oficialmente pelo Google.

Depois de terminar de desenvolver seu aplicativo, se desejar publicá-lo no Loja de jogos, a loja de aplicativos oficial do Android, primeiro crie um conta de desenvolvedor e associá-lo à sua conta do Google. A operação envolve o pagamento de 25$.

Para fazer isso, vá para a página do Google Play Console e envie seu aplicativo para o Google, fazendo o upload do Arquivo APK, gerenciando o metadados (ou seja, requisitos de versão e sistema) e cuidar do parte comercial (título, descrição, etc.).

Escolha, portanto, se deseja permitir o download gratuitamente do seu aplicativo ou disponibilizá-lo por uma taxa, sem nenhum custo, mas com banners publicitários ou, novamente, com Compras dentro do aplicativo. Para obter mais informações sobre o uso e a operação do Play Console, recomendo a leitura do guia oficial.

seção relacionada da Mac App Store e clique nos botões Obter é Instalar. Se necessário, autorize o download usando Senha Apple ID ou Touch ID (se o Mac que você está usando for compatível com a tecnologia acima). Em seguida, inicie o programa pressionando o botão Você abre apareceu na tela ou selecionando oÍcone Xcode que acaba de ser adicionado ao Plataforma de lançamento.

Assim que a janela do Xcode for exibida, clique no botão Concordar, digite o Senha de administrador do Mac e aguarda a instalação dos componentes necessários ao funcionamento do software. Em seguida, escolha a opção Crie um novo projeto Xcode, selecione o modelo que deseja usar e digite o nome a ser atribuído ao projeto.

Neste ponto, você pode finalmente começar a usar o editor do programa, que está organizado da seguinte forma: à esquerda está a estrutura do projeto, no centro a seção para inserir o código, à direita o visualizador e nos botões superior e inferior sombrios e menus com funções e comandos úteis adicionais.

Quando terminar de desenvolver seu aplicativo, você pode salvar o projeto clicando no menu Arquivo no canto superior esquerdo e selecionando o item apropriado do último. Para mais informações, sugiro que você consulte a página dedicada ao Xcode no site da Apple.

Se quiser, você também pode decidir fazer o aplicativo que desenvolveu noLoja de aplicativos. Para fazer isso, no entanto, você precisa ter um conta de desenvolvedor e a solicitação deve ser feita por meio da página da web dedicada no site Apple Developer Programclicando no botão Comece sua inscrição. Lembre-se de que a operação está paga, custa $ 99 / ano.

O processo de publicação é sempre realizado através do Xcode e, posteriormente, através App Store Connect, A plataforma Web da Apple que permite inserir todas as informações sobre o aplicativo que ficará online noLoja de aplicativos, a app store oficial e virtual para iOS / iPadOS.

Mesmo no caso de aplicativos para iOS / iPadOS, você pode decidir disponibilizar sua "criação" gratuitamente ou por uma taxa. Você também pode considerar a possibilidade de disponibilizar o aplicativo gratuitamente, mas com propagandas dentro do aplicativo ou propondo Compras dentro do aplicativo. Para mais detalhes, convido você a consultar o site do Apple Developer Program.

passo anterior.

Dito isso, para baixar o programa para o seu computador, acesse seu site e clique no botão Download localizado no canto superior direito.

Concluído o procedimento de download, se você estiver usando janelas, abra o pacote .msi obtido e, na janela que é mostrada a você na área de trabalho, clique no botão Próximo. Em seguida, marque a caixa ao lado do item Aceito os termos do Contrato de Licença, clique no botão novamente Próximo (duas vezes seguidas), depois no botão Instalar e conclua a configuração pressionando os botões sim é Terminar.

Pra cima Mac OSEm vez disso, abra o pacote .dmg obtido e, na janela exibida na área de trabalho, clique no botão Concordar. Em seguida, mova o Pasta Corona SDK na pasta Formulários no Mac, a seguir clique emÍcone do Simulador Corona que acaba de ser adicionado ao Plataforma de lançamento, para iniciar o programa.

Agora que você vê a janela Corona SDK, cadastre-se (é obrigatório) clicando no botão Registro e digitando os dados solicitados na tela do navegador que você vê aparecer. Assim que esta etapa também for concluída, acesse o software com suas credenciais, inserindo-as nos campos apropriados.

Em seguida, clique no botão Novo projeto, digite o nome que deseja atribuir ao aplicativo a ser desenvolvido no campo fornecido e indique a pasta para salvar o projeto. Em seguida, selecione um dos modelos disponíveis, ajuste as configurações de tela e orientação e clique no botão OK.

Prossiga, portanto, com o desenvolvimento concreto do aplicativo, digitando as linhas de código na janela do console. Na janela em formato de smartphone, por outro lado, você pode ver uma prévia. Todas as alterações feitas são salvas em tempo real. Para mais informações, você pode ler os guias oficiais do programa em seu site.

criar aplicativos gratuitos? Eu vou resolver você imediatamente. Na lista a seguir você encontrará ainda relatados outras ferramentas pertencentes à categoria em questão que você pode considerar usar. Eles são todos extremamente bons, você tem a minha palavra.

  • Eclipse IDE (Windows / macOS / Linux) - software desenvolvido para desenvolver e compilar aplicações baseadas na linguagem Java. Usá-lo em conjunto com o complemento gratuito Android Development Tools (ADT) permite desenvolver aplicativos para Android. Está disponível para Windows, macOS e Linux
  • Unidade (Windows / macOS) - programa desenvolvido principalmente para criar simulações 3D e 2D, portanto, mais do que para desenvolver aplicativos, é utilizado para a criação de jogos de diversos tipos. É gratuito (desde que a pessoa jurídica que representa quem o usa não gere ganhos ou arrecadação de fundos acima de US $ 100.000, caso contrário, você deve usar uma das versões pagas, com preços a partir de US $ 25 / mês) e funciona em Windows do que no macOS
  • Estúdio visual (Windows / macOS) - software gratuito da Microsoft compatível com Windows e macOS. Ele permite que você desenvolva aplicativos escolhendo entre várias linguagens de programação e destinados a vários sistemas operacionais, não apenas aqueles para dispositivos móveis, mas também para computadores.
  • MIT App Inventor (Online) - este é um aplicativo da Web gratuito que, após fazer o login com sua conta do Google, permite desenvolver aplicativos para dispositivos Android usando um editor visual muito fácil de usar. Baseia-se, de facto, num sistema de arrastar e largar para a criação e inserção de textos, botões, imagens e diversos elementos interactivos nas aplicações.
  • Bolha (Online) - outro serviço online semelhante ao que mencionei anteriormente, que permite desenvolver aplicativos usando um editor gráfico com suporte para arrastar e soltar. Para uso individual e como hobby, é gratuito, mas para exportar projetos ou para uso comercial, você deve assinar uma assinatura paga (a um custo básico de US $ 25 / mês).